Turning Life’s Challenges Into Your Greatest Strength: The Story of the Gutty Golf Ball
In 1848, Reverend Doctor Robert Adams began creating golf balls out of a material from the dried sap of a tree. He called this ball the Gutty Golf Ball, and it was revolutionary because it was more affordable, durable, and playable than its predecessor.
Initially, these balls were made smooth, coated with three layers of paint, and expected to perform flawlessly. However, golfers soon discovered that these smooth balls often failed to fly straight. Surprisingly, the balls that had been beaten up during play flew straighter and farther.
Realizing this, manufacturers began intentionally hammering dimples into the surface of the golf balls. These tiny imperfections unlocked greater potential, making the dented balls perform far better than the smooth ones.
This story reminds us of a powerful truth: the dents in our lives, much like the history of the Gutty Golf Ball, are not signs of failure. They are marks of growth and development, shaping us for something greater.
God sees every dent and scuff in our lives, not as flaws to be hidden but as tools to prepare us for His purpose. Romans 8:28 reminds us:
“And we know that in all things God works for the good of those who love Him, who have been called according to His purpose.”
The bigger the dent, the greater the call. Just like the Gutty Golf Ball revolutionized golf, our challenges often propel us toward our destiny. Could it be that the size of our challenges indicates the magnitude of our calling?
When life feels overwhelming, and you’re battered by circumstances, remember that God does not waste anything. He uses every challenge to mold you into who you’re meant to be. Even when you don’t understand the journey, He is working everything together for your good.
Sometimes, God allows discomfort to push us out of our comfort zones. Like a mother bird nudging her young out of the nest, He allows us to face challenges so we can grow, soar, and become all we were created to be.
So, when life feels tough and you’ve taken some hits, remember the Gutty Golf Ball. Know that God is using every dent to help you fly farther and higher than you ever imagined. Trust the process, keep your eyes on Him, and embrace the journey.
As Deuteronomy 31:6 says:
“Be strong and courageous. Do not fear or be in dread, for it is the Lord your God who goes with you. He will not leave you nor forsake you.”
Let God turn life’s challenges into your greatest strength. Keep moving forward with faith, and know that He is working for your good.
Have a great day, and remember: from dents come destinies.
